Former Bears tight end Chris Gedney, the team’s third-round draft pick in 1993, died Friday, Syracuse University announced. Gedney was 47.
An All-American at Syracuse, Gedney spent seven seasons in the NFL, the first four as a member of the Bears. Gedney worked for his alma mater doing color commentary for Syracuse football games and was a senior associate athletic director. No cause of death has been announced.
Gedney battled injuries during his Bears career. A broken collarbone plagued his rookie season and he battled a heel problem and a broken leg before being placed on injured reserve before the start of the 1996 season, his fourth year, with a stress fracture in his foot.
Gedney appeared in 28 games for the Bears with 12 starts and caught 28 passes for 307 yards and three touchdowns. He caught two touchdown passes from Erik Kramer in a 21-9 victory over the Buccaneers in the 1994 season opener. It was the first time a Bears tight end caught two touchdown passes in a game since 1975.
He went on to play three seasons with the Cardinals, appearing in 45 games for them.
